Ocean City police are investigating an incident at the intersection 53rd Street and Coastal Highway. Investigators were on the third floor balcony.

Ocean City police are investigating the death of a person who fell from an “elevated position” early on Sunday morning.

Officers responded to an address on 53rd Street at 5:55 a.m. for an unconscious person, but the patient was determined to be dead by Ocean City Emergency Medical Service, police said.

No other details were released, but officers were seen conducting an investigation on a third floor balcony at a complex at 53rd Street and Coastal Highway.

Ocean City detectives are continuing an investigation into the matter.  

The patient’s name was not released because family members are still being notified, police said.

Further details are expected to be released Monday, according to police spokeswoman Lindsay Richard.
